Diversification Opportunities for WisdomTree LargeCap and WisdomTree Emerging
0.87 | Correlation Coefficient |
Very poor diversification
The 3 months correlation between WisdomTree and WisdomTree is 0.87. Overlapping area represents the amount of risk that can be diversified away by holding WisdomTree LargeCap Dividend and WisdomTree Emerging Markets in the same portfolio, assuming nothing else is changed. The correlation between historical prices or returns on WisdomTree Emerging and WisdomTree LargeCap is a relative statistical measure of the degree to which these equity instruments tend to move together. The correlation coefficient measures the extent to which returns on WisdomTree LargeCap Dividend are associated (or correlated) with WisdomTree Emerging. Values of the correlation coefficient range from -1 to +1, where. The correlation of zero (0) is possible when the price movement of WisdomTree Emerging has no effect on the direction of WisdomTree LargeCap i.e., WisdomTree LargeCap and WisdomTree Emerging go up and down completely randomly.
Pair Corralation between WisdomTree LargeCap and WisdomTree Emerging
Considering the 90-day investment horizon WisdomTree LargeCap Dividend is expected to generate 2.7 times more return on investment than WisdomTree Emerging. However, WisdomTree LargeCap is 2.7 times more volatile than WisdomTree Emerging Markets. It trades about 0.23 of its potential returns per unit of risk. WisdomTree Emerging Markets is currently generating about 0.12 per unit of risk. If you would invest 8,590 in WisdomTree LargeCap Dividend on November 18, 2025 and sell it today you would earn a total of 712.00 from holding WisdomTree LargeCap Dividend or generate 8.29% return on investment over 90 days.

Pair Trading with WisdomTree LargeCap and WisdomTree Emerging
The main advantage of trading using opposite WisdomTree LargeCap and WisdomTree Emerging positions is that it hedges away some unsystematic risk. Because of two separate transactions, even if WisdomTree LargeCap position performs unexpectedly, WisdomTree Emerging can make up some of the losses. Pair trading also minimizes risk from directional movements in the market.
